## 2.4.1 — Key rotation

Fixed session-token refresh bug in Lanternwell auth middleware: refresh requests issued within 30s of token expiry reused the retired signing key, causing 401 loops. Rotation now drains in-flight refreshes before retiring keys. Old key revoked; all Lanternwell pods restarted. Verify middleware pins kid header on refresh. The replacement signing key for staging validation is below.

deploy key for hahip-fafof: bky4_jGYE

## Changelog — 2024-wk19 key rotation (Consentio banner)

For the weekly sync: we completed the scheduled rotation of the signing key used to publish Consentio banner bundles to the Ferris CDN. All regions now serve bundles signed with the new key; the old key was revoked after a 48-hour overlap, during which both signatures validated. The rollout reached 100% of Halverton-region traffic without errors. Verifiers in the edge fleet were updated first to avoid rejection windows. The newly active signing key is recorded below.

deploy key for kagup-bawig: bky9_ZMq28eTw9

## Configuration: Rate limiting

The Copperfen gateway rate-limits every internal caller, no exceptions — yes, even the batch jobs that swear they're special. Limits are token-bucket per service identity, configured via `COPPERFEN_RATE_DEFAULT` and per-route overrides. For review purposes: buckets are enforced before auth parsing, so unauthenticated floods get dropped cheap, and limit counters live in the Wrenhollow cache tier. The limiter needs credentials to reach that cache, so in the gateway env file, put the cache secret on the next line.

secret setting of tadup-fafof: COURIER_KEY13=e04295166840c